A day and a half of frame basketmaking. Learn about how to make hoops, how to connect ribs to the hoops and techniques for weaving. You will also have a chance to learn about using hedgerow materials in frame baskets, and the selection and preparation of materials

This class has been organised to coincide with the Scottish Basketmakers Circle Autumn Gathering and AGM at the Barony Centre, West Kilbride on Sat 25th Oct (Details Here). A basketry exhibition ‘This Beloved Earth’ (details here) is also on in West Kilbride, with exhibits from famous basketmakers Joe Hogan, Lise Bech, Mary Butcher, Lois Walpole, Barbara Ridland and Carlos Fontales. Ardrossan where the ferry to Arran leaves from is only 5 miles from West Kilbride and I have timed the class so that basketmakers can go on Saturday and then travel across the water for some frame basket weaving on the beautiful Isle of Arran on Sunday and Monday.
